The university town of Tübingen, geographically the centre of Baden-Württemberg at 48°31'17" northern latitude and 9°3'16" eastern longitude, is situated within the beautiful area between the Alb foothills and Schönbuch in the Neckar valley.
By railway: From Stuttgart central station it takes just 55 minutes to the centre of Tübingen.
Tübingen contains a Green Zone, where environmental badges are obligatory for every vehicle. This measure was taken to cut down the load of particulate matter. The "town of short distances" offers numerous possibilities for parking at the border of the Old Town. Shops and sights, municipal offices and institutions are mostly located in centre; further destinations are easy to access with public transportation. Shared taxis and night buses make a nightlife without car possible. A well-developed network of bike paths makes it easy to get around in town. At specific bus stops it is possible to take bikes along in the bus.
